Parking can be extremely limited off of West Run Road (The start and end of this ride). One alternative is to park up at the WVU farm and ride over from there.
Overview
This is just one quick loop of many possibilities at Baker's Ridge, with more trail being added every season.
Description
Start at the gate on west run road and take the fire road all the way to the top of the ridge. From here there are several different ways to ride the easy and twisty trails along the ridgetop. Keep an eye out for the fun see-saw! it is also possible to drop down to the other side (dry weather permitting).
When you tired of riding the ridgetop stuff and want to go fast, work your way south towards the line of cliffs that Baker's Ridge is named for. From here you can follow the nicely built jump trail all the way back down to the fire road/entrance with a number of places to branch off.
During most months the entrance area is quite muddy, but once you cross the two shallow creek beds baker's stays remarkably dry.
